Understand the Condo Association

When you buy a condominium, you’re not just purchasing a unit – you’re also becoming part of a community overseen by the Condo Association. This association is responsible for managing common areas, enforcing rules and regulations, and collecting fees from residents to cover shared expenses. One of the first things to do before buying a condo is to review the Condo Association’s financial health. Make sure they have enough reserves for maintenance and unexpected repairs. You’ll want to know if there are any pending lawsuits or major upcoming projects that could impact your finances. Additionally, take time to understand the rules and regulations set forth by the Condo Association.
Review the Bylaws and Rules
When buying a condominium, it’s crucial to review the bylaws and rules set by the condo association. These regulations outline what you can and cannot do within your unit and the common areas. Make sure to carefully read through these guidelines as they can impact your daily life in the community. By understanding the bylaws, you’ll have a clear picture of how things operate within the condo complex. This includes rules on noise levels, pet policies, parking regulations, and any restrictions on renovations or modifications to your unit. Pay attention to any financial obligations outlined in the bylaws, such as monthly maintenance fees or special assessments. It’s essential to know what you’re responsible for financially before making a decision on purchasing a condo.
Maintenance and Repairs
When buying a condominium, it’s important to consider the maintenance and repair aspects that come with owning a unit in a shared building. Condos often have common areas like hallways, lobbies, gyms, or pools that require upkeep. Before purchasing, inquire about how maintenance fees are allocated and what they cover. It’s crucial to understand your financial responsibility for ongoing repairs within your unit and the shared spaces. Keep in mind that some repairs may be handled by the condo association while others might fall on individual owners. Make sure you’re aware of the process for reporting issues and how quickly they are typically addressed.
Neighborhood and Community

When buying a condominium, it’s essential to consider the neighborhood and community you’ll be living in. One of the perks of condo living is being part of a tight-knit community where neighbors often become friends. Take time to explore the surrounding area – are there local amenities like shops, restaurants, or parks within walking distance? A vibrant neighborhood can enhance your overall living experience.
Additionally, look into the sense of security and safety in the area. Is there proper lighting at night? Are there security measures in place? Another aspect to consider is noise levels. Condo living means sharing walls with neighbors, so it’s important to gauge whether the environment suits your lifestyle.
